Official summary

Flash: Transmission Shift And Driveability Enhancements This bulletin involves selectively erasing and reprogramming the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) and Transmission Control Module (TCM) with new software.Both the PCM and TCM must be up to date for these changes to be effective. The customer may indicate that they are not satisfied with the shift quality of the transmission. What a TSB means. Technical service bulletins are repair guidance manufacturers send to dealers — they are not recalls, and repairs are not automatically free (warranty extensions are an exception worth checking). The full document is available via NHTSA’s vehicle lookup.
